Amy Schumer has been pretty popular for awhile now. Her stand up specials draw a lot of attention and I believe her show is pretty highly rated as well.

All in all, she seems to have made a significant impact in comedy today.

I don't know if y'all have heard (probably a fair amount has knowing the crowd here) but I didn't see a thread regarding the allegations from comedians such as Tammy Pescatelli, Wendy Liebman and Kathleen Madigan among several other comedians that Amy Schumer has lifted material from them.

For a comedian, this is obviously the cardinal sin. It's natural to think that Amy just has a big target on her back since she has eclipsed the popularity and fame of some of the comedians who have recently discredited her.

However, their claims have more than merit when you watch the instances that Schumer or her writing team have pretty blatantly repackaged stolen jokes and passed them off as her own

I've talked about this to death now, but I have to split this up into two different categories: her stand-up and her show. As far as her stand-up goes, I think the only one that is questionable, is the Wendy Liebman bit. It's hard to say if she actually stole it, or just heard it years ago, then forgot about it, and then thought she came up with it on her own...or if she did come up with it on her own, and it was just parallel thinking? But it is questionable. The Patrice bit isn't even really a joke, as it's one of those crazy sex acts that you hear all the time. Patrice certainly didn't make it up, and while it's not a "street joke", per se, it's close enough that you can call it one. It's basically a common phrase that is funny. So while I don't think she took it from Patrice, she certainly didn't come up with it on her own. The Mulaney bit is similar, but they're both just explaining what blacking out is. I don't think she stole it. Plus, those aren't full on jokes, as it's more of a lead-in to get to the actual jokes. So as far as he stand-up goes, I don't think she's a thief, as much as she is a hack who takes easy premises and common phrases, and interjects them into her act. It's easy stuff.

Her show on the other hand, I find to be almost undeniable. Now, The thing that is hard about this, is that she has a room full of writers, so you don't know who came up with what, but I have to say, everything I've seen is pretty much on the nose. It's not only a similar premise, but the wording is basically exactly the same, along with the beats, settings, locations, etc. It basically looks like they just did a scene for scene re-creation. So overall, I don't know if Amy stole those(maybe she did?), but I do think someone on her writing staff did.

So overall, it's hard to say, and I've talked to quite a few people about this, and everyone seems split and has their own take on it. I've talked to some that are defending her completely, and then I've heard others say she stole them all. I'm kinda in the middle with this one. Again, I don't think she's a thief with he stand-up, as much as she is a hack. And as far as her show goes, I do think someone on her staff is stealing, but I don't know who, so I can't really pin it on Amy. But since its her name on the show, she gets all the heat for it publicly, and rightfully so. She also gets the praise, so it seems only natural that if something like this happens, she gets the blame, as well.
